SEPTEMBER GALLERY AUCTION

September Gallery Auction Saturday, September 16th 2023 Starts at 11:00 a.m. Featuring Antiques, Fine Art, Furniture and Decorative Art from Estates and Private Collectors in Ann Arbor, Novi, Dearborn & Bloomfield Hills, Michigan and Pleasant Lake, Indiana. 300 Lots, Partial Listing Includes: Midcentury Modern Furniture & Accessories, Art Glass & Pottery including Tiffany & Steuben, 19th & 20th century Art & Bronzes, collections of Sterling Silver including Jensen, Large collection of Southwest Jewelry including William Spratling, Murano Chandeliers & much more!
